Abstract
Most Islamic banks provide more non-risk-sharing financing, which is nothing but debt financing like the loan of conventional banks. They favor this financing due to low-risk financing. Our study investigated the determining factor of non-risk-sharing financing in Indonesian Islamic banks using panel regression with unbalanced data, consisting of 31 banks and employing data from 2015:Q1-2020:Q4. The findings indicated that market power strengthens non-risk-sharing financing. This finding indicated that the more uncompetitive the market is, the more Islamic banks tend to favor non-risk-sharing financing. However, bank stability reduces nonrisk-sharing financing, indicating that more stable banks prefer risk-sharing financing. This reason is reinforced by the reverse relationship between nonrisk-sharing financing and bank size. Furthermore, this study documented that the impact of market power on non-risk-sharing financing diminishes as high stability holds. Evidence also highlighted that the effect of market power and stability on non-risk-sharing financing was more prominent for Islamic bank windows than full-fledged Islamic banks.
